Time Commitment
Parrots are social creatures that flourish on interaction and companionship. They can live for a number of decades, depending on the types, which means they need a long-term commitment. Consider your way of life and just how much time you can devote to your new family pet.
Cost of Ownership
The initial purchase rate of a parrot can be deceivingly low. The expense of food, toys, veterinary care, Papagei Kaufen and potential emergencies can include up rapidly. You ought to budget for both continuous expenses and periodic bigger purchases such as cages or specialized veterinarian check outs.
Space Requirements
Various parrot species have differing area needs. Bigger birds need roomy cages and sufficient room to exercise. Examine your living space to ensure there's sufficient room for an appropriate cage and a safe area for your bird to fly or play outside the cage.
Noise Level
Parrots are understood for their vocalizations, and some types are significantly louder than others. If you live in an apartment or condo or a noise-sensitive environment, think about picking a quieter types or exercising techniques to decrease sound.
Compatibility with Other Pets
If you have other animals, examine how a parrot will suit your household. Some animals may pose a danger to a smaller bird, while others may not deal with a new addition well.

Budgerigars and cockatiels are fantastic choices for first-time owners due to their friendly nature and workable size.
For how long do parrots live?
Life expectancy varies by species, varying from 5-10 years for smaller sized parrots to over 50 years for larger species like macaws.
Do parrots need a companion?
Parrots are social animals and typically prosper in pairs. Nevertheless, if you are dedicated to investing time with your bird daily, a single parrot can also more than happy and healthy.
Can parrots be trained to talk?
Yes, numerous parrot species, specifically African Greys and Amazons, are capable of simulating human speech. Nevertheless, training needs perseverance, consistency, and favorable reinforcement.
What should I feed my parrot?
A well balanced diet usually includes high-quality pellets, fresh fruits, vegetables, and occasional seeds or nuts as deals with.
